Brazil - Export of Pears and Quinces
With $48,013 in 2018, the country was ranked number 62 comparing other countries in Export of Pears and Quinces. Brazil is overtaken by Bulgaria, which was ranked number 61 at $74,309.41 and is followed by Hungary at $44,707. China ranked the highest with $563,179,959.28 in 2019, that is +6.3% compared to 2018. Netherlands, Argentina and Belgium resp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Peru recorded the best 5 years average growth at +260.9% per year, while Zimbabwe recorded the worst performance at -60.8% per year.
